    B7 rs4: brakes won’t bleed

    Can’t bleed the damn brakes, noticed the car had a spongy pedal., come to find out the rear caliper nipple was stripped, so the entire caliper got replaced.

    I’ve tried pressure bleeding, manual bleeding.
    Now I’m to the point where no more air is coming out of the lines.
    Vcds does not have an output test feature for the abs on this car.

    What the hell am I missing here, is there air trapped in the abs / master cylinder ?

    Is the master cylinder shot ?

    I left the system under pressure last night and there are no break fluid leaks anywhere.

    This car is beginning to turn into a pain in my ass :)

    Edit : Was just told the car was fine before I got it.
    So there must be air in the system.
    Any tips, maybe lowering one side of the car, to help get it out ?
